Graphics Card
Product Description
GPU; NVIDIA Geforce FX5200
GPU core interface; 256-BIT
Memory; 128MB DDR
Memory interface; 128-BIT
Bus support; AGP 8X
Connector; VGA+TV-OUT+DVI
DirectX9.0 and OPENGL1.4
NVIDIA Geforce FX5200 chipset features
Product Specfication:
- Powered by GeForce FX5200 GPU
-0.15 micron process technology
-AGP 8X interface support
- 4 Pixels/Clock Rendering Pipeline
-400MHz RAMDACs support 2048x1536 resolution at 85Hz
- Highest DVI output up to 1900x1200 resolution
- Integrated full MPEG encode and decode support Integrated NTSC &
PAL TV encoder output up to 1024x768 resolution
CineFX Shading Architecture
- Support for DX 9.0 Pixel/Vertex Shader 2.0+.
- Very long pixel programs up to 1024 instructions.
-Very long vertex programs with up to 256 static instructions and up to
65536 instructions
Executed before termination.
- Looping and subroutines with up to 256 loops per vertex program.
- Subroutines in shader programs.
- Dynamic flow control.
- Conditional write masking.
- Conditional execution.
- Procedural shading.
- Full instruction set for vertex and pixel programs.
- Z-correct bump-mapping.
--Hardware-accelerated shadow effects with shadow buffers.
- Two-sided stencil
- Programmable matrix palette skinning.
- Keyframe animation.
- Custom lens effects: Fish eye, wide angle, fresnel effects, water refraction.
High-Performance, High-Precision, 3D Rendering Engine
- 4 pixels per clock rendering engine.
- 128-bit, studio-quality floating point precision through the entire graphics
Pipeline.
- Native support for 128-bit floating point, 64-bit floating point and 32-bit
Integer rendering modes.
- Up to 16 textures per pass.
- Support for sRGB texture format for gamma textures.
High-Performance 2D Rendering Engine
- Optimized for 32-, 24-, 16-, 15- and 8-bpp modes.
- True-color, 64x64 hardware cursor with alpha.
- Multi-buffering (double, triple or quad) for smooth animation and
Video playback.
Advanced Display Pipeline with Full nView Capabilities
- Dual, 400MHz RAMDACs for display resolutions up to and including
2048x1536@85Hz
